Anza-Borrego Desert State Park, CA
 
Hi, everyone.
Today, I made a nice ride at the desert here California.
Anza-Borrego Desert State Park.
Kind of family picnic place, very senery and nice road conditions.
A lot of visitors including bikers were in the park today.
It is a very large place, I couldn't get visited all of them which are recommended by state park web site.
They said that there is over 500 miles road/track inside park... O_o
There are art works in the middle of desert, pretty impressed; I took photos some of them.
And many places called "Desert Garden" in the park.
I visited one of them also.
Variety of wild flowers are blooming..., many tourists were around there.
Roads are pretty good and nice to enjoy with bike.
Some part of roads are twisted but not bad if ride slow and carefully.
